If you’re looking for good Mediterranean food in St. Louis, Medina Mediterranean Grill is a place you should check out. With three different locations, I decided to go to the one on Maryland Plaza.
The staff were very friendly and gave me their recommendations on the menu. The menu was expansive with vegetarian and gluten-free options. They had pictures of their most popular options, which helped me make my choice.
To start, I got their hummus, which was fresh and delicious. It was topped with sumac instead of paprika like most hummus I’ve had. I ordered Dodana, which is a shawarma with your choice of chicken or beef paired with a savory tzatziki sauce. The French fries were crisp and seasoned with salt and sumac. The meal was great overall but it was a little expensive. The total came out to be a little over $25, but with the quality and quantity of food, I didn’t mind paying it.
The atmosphere was laid back. The walls were decorated with abstract paintings, and they played instrumental music in the background. My only complaint was that closer to the bathrooms reeked of sewage. It was a little overwhelming when ordering, but we sat by the door and it was fine.
